📋 Recipe What is halva? Halvas (Χαλβάς) has many variations in Greece. Sesame halva: this version uses tahini (crushed sesame seeds), sugar or honey. This delightful treat has a crumbly texture and sometimes features chocolate and nuts. Halvas Farsalon: this unique halva is made with corn starch and caramel syrup and resembles more of a jelly.

Jump to Recipe What makes a Greek Halva stand out from any other dessert is its strong aroma. It's a dessert that originates from Constantinople ( today's Istanbul) so it's full of Eastern spices. In fact, it is said that back then, when someone cooked Halva, its strong aroma would travel throughout the whole neighborhood.

Jump to Recipe Greek semolina halva (or halvah) is a traditional dessert which is very popular during Lenten period. If you are looking for a delicious no-dairy, no-butter and egg-free recipe, that's the one! Personally I enjoy halva all year round, as it is dead simple to make and with ingredients I already have in my kitchen.

This version of Halva is the one that's served mostly during Greek lent. As it's free of dairy products. It's made with Tahini, a very thick syrup ( that almost reaches the thickness of caramel), and lots of raw almonds. These are the basic ingredients used in making a Tahini Halva. Greek semolina halva is one of the most delicious egg and dairy-free desserts of the Mediterranean cuisine. It is basically a semolina pudding usually enhanced with nuts and dried fruits, soaked in hot syrup and delightfully spiced with cinnamon. Halva is a popular dessert in Greece that is traditionally made with semolina. There are a few variations depending on what part of Greece you're from. Our mother used to make it with olive oil and farina, as semolina was not as easy to find here in the States. There are oven and stove top versions.

Method for Halva Recipe Semolina Custard. Place water, cinnamon and cloves into saucepan and bring to boil. Add sugar, stir until dissolved and boil for 6-8 minutes. Set aside. In a separate saucepan heat oil, add semolina and stir through until it slightly browns, this should take 5-7 minutes, then add the cinnamon powder.

Preparation. The semolina being cooked in olive oil. The syrup: In a medium-sized saucepan, combine the water, sugar, lemon peel and cinnamon sticks. Bring to the boil for 5 minutes, then lower the heat and simmer gently for another 5 minutes until the syrup forms bubbles. Remove the cinnamon sticks and lemon peel.
